Bit desperate following a minor crisis! Is it possible to freeze raw Christmas cake mixture? Failing freezing how long can I leave it in the fridge before baking?

I don't see why not. You might want to add a bit more raising agent as I suspect the air trapped in the mix might escape a bit.
